O que é Cloud Computing?
Cloud Computing, ou computação em nuvem, é um modelo de computação que permite o acesso a recursos de computação, como armazenamento, processamento e software, por meio da internet. Ao contrário do modelo tradicional, em que os recursos são armazenados e processados localmente em um dispositivo físico, a computação em nuvem permite que os usuários acessem e utilizem esses recursos de forma remota, a partir de qualquer dispositivo conectado à internet.
Como funciona a Cloud Computing?
A computação em nuvem funciona por meio de servidores remotos, que armazenam e processam os dados e aplicativos dos usuários. Esses servidores são mantidos por provedores de serviços em nuvem, como a Amazon Web Services (AWS), Microsoft Azure e Google Cloud Platform. Os usuários podem acessar esses recursos por meio de uma conexão à internet, utilizando dispositivos como computadores, smartphones e tablets.
Quais são os principais tipos de Cloud Computing?
Existem três principais tipos de computação em nuvem: nuvem pública, nuvem privada e nuvem híbrida. A nuvem pública é aquela em que os recursos são compartilhados por vários usuários, enquanto a nuvem privada é dedicada a uma única organização. Já a nuvem híbrida combina elementos da nuvem pública e privada, permitindo que as organizações escolham onde armazenar e processar seus dados e aplicativos.
Quais são os benefícios da Cloud Computing?
A computação em nuvem oferece uma série de benefícios para indivíduos e organizações. Um dos principais benefícios é a flexibilidade, pois permite que os usuários acessem e utilizem os recursos de computação de qualquer lugar e a qualquer momento. Além disso, a computação em nuvem oferece escalabilidade, ou seja, os usuários podem aumentar ou diminuir a quantidade de recursos utilizados de acordo com suas necessidades. Outro benefício é a redução de custos, já que os usuários não precisam investir em infraestrutura física e podem pagar apenas pelos recursos que utilizam.
Quais são os desafios da Cloud Computing?
Apesar dos benefícios, a computação em nuvem também apresenta alguns desafios. Um dos principais desafios é a segurança dos dados. Como os dados são armazenados e processados em servidores remotos, é importante garantir que eles estejam protegidos contra acesso não autorizado e ataques cibernéticos. Além disso, a dependência de uma conexão à internet pode ser um desafio, já que a indisponibilidade ou a lentidão da conexão pode afetar o acesso aos recursos em nuvem.
Quais são os casos de uso da Cloud Computing?
A computação em nuvem é amplamente utilizada em diversos setores e para diferentes finalidades. Um dos principais casos de uso é o armazenamento de dados, pois a nuvem oferece uma forma segura e escalável de armazenar grandes quantidades de informações. Além disso, a computação em nuvem é utilizada para o processamento de dados, permitindo que empresas e organizações realizem análises e extração de insights a partir de grandes volumes de dados. Outros casos de uso incluem o desenvolvimento e hospedagem de aplicativos, a execução de testes de software e o fornecimento de serviços de TI.
Quais são as tendências da Cloud Computing?
A computação em nuvem está em constante evolução e apresenta algumas tendências importantes. Uma delas é a adoção crescente da nuvem híbrida, que permite que as organizações aproveitem os benefícios da nuvem pública e privada ao mesmo tempo. Outra tendência é o aumento do uso de serviços de inteligência artificial e aprendizado de máquina na nuvem, que permitem o desenvolvimento de aplicativos e serviços mais inteligentes e personalizados. Além disso, a computação em nuvem está se tornando cada vez mais acessível e democrática, com a redução dos custos e a disponibilidade de recursos para empresas de todos os tamanhos.
Quais são os principais provedores de serviços em nuvem?
Existem diversos provedores de serviços em nuvem no mercado, cada um com suas próprias características e ofertas. Alguns dos principais provedores são a Amazon Web Services (AWS), que é líder de mercado e oferece uma ampla gama de serviços em nuvem, como armazenamento, computação e banco de dados; a Microsoft Azure, que é uma plataforma abrangente de nuvem, com serviços para desenvolvimento, implantação e gerenciamento de aplicativos; e o Google Cloud Platform, que oferece serviços de nuvem escaláveis e flexíveis, como armazenamento, análise de dados e inteligência artificial.
Como escolher o provedor de serviços em nuvem adequado?
Ao escolher um provedor de serviços em nuvem, é importante considerar alguns fatores. Um deles é a confiabilidade do provedor, ou seja, a capacidade de manter os serviços em nuvem disponíveis e funcionando corretamente. Além disso, é importante avaliar a segurança oferecida pelo provedor, como medidas de proteção de dados e conformidade com regulamentações de privacidade. Outros fatores a serem considerados incluem o custo dos serviços, a qualidade do suporte técnico e a compatibilidade com as necessidades e tecnologias da organização.
Quais são as certificações em Cloud Computing?
Existem diversas certificações em computação em nuvem que podem ajudar profissionais a comprovar seus conhecimentos e habilidades na área. Algumas das certificações mais reconhecidas são a AWS Certified Solutions Architect, que valida as habilidades em projetar e implantar soluções na AWS; a Microsoft Certified: Azure Administrator Associate, que certifica as habilidades em administrar e gerenciar serviços no Azure; e a Google Cloud Certified – Professional Cloud Architect, que atesta as habilidades em projetar e gerenciar soluções na Google Cloud Platform.
Conclusão
A computação em nuvem é uma tecnologia que está revolucionando a forma como utilizamos e acessamos recursos de computação. Com seus benefícios de flexibilidade, escalabilidade e redução de custos, a computação em nuvem oferece uma solução poderosa para indivíduos e organizações. No entanto, é importante considerar os desafios, como a segurança dos dados e a dependência de uma conexão à internet. Ao escolher um provedor de serviços em nuvem, é essencial avaliar a confiabilidade, segurança e compatibilidade com as necessidades da organização. Com certificações em computação em nuvem, os profissionais podem comprovar suas habilidades e se destacar no mercado.